Prefabricated electrical cabins are modular units designed to house electrical equipment such as transformers, switchgear, and control systems. These cabins are manufactured off-site in controlled environments, which significantly reduce construction time and costs while ensuring high-quality standards. One of the most significant advantages of prefabricated cabins is their adaptability. They can be easily customized to meet specific project requirements, making them suitable for various applications, from renewable energy systems to urban infrastructure developments.
As the world increasingly pivots towards renewable energy sources like solar and wind, the role of electrical cabins becomes even more vital. These solutions facilitate the integration of renewable energy into the existing grid by providing a reliable and efficient means to manage energy flow. Prefabricated cabins can be equipped with advanced monitoring and control systems, allowing for real-time data collection and analysis. This capability is essential for optimizing energy management, predicting equipment failures, and enhancing overall system performance. Another compelling benefit of prefabricated electrical cabins is their enhanced safety features. Built to stringent safety standards, these cabins are designed to withstand environmental challenges, including extreme weather conditions and seismic activity. The enclosed nature of these cabine in cemento prefabbricate cabins also protects sensitive electrical equipment from dust, moisture, and other potentially damaging elements, thereby extending their lifespan and reducing maintenance costs.
Moreover, prefabricated electrical cabins contribute to sustainability goals by promoting energy efficiency. Their modular design allows for easy expansion or reconfiguration, which is particularly beneficial for projects requiring scalable energy solutions. By minimizing waste during construction and promoting the use of sustainable materials, these cabins align with eco-friendly practices, making them an attractive option for organizations committed to reducing their carbon footprint.
